AZW will be given the mobi extension when imported into Calibre. AZW3s remain AZW3s.
OK, thanks. Never tried importing a book targeted at an eInk Kindle. But my point still stands: that the file extension will vary depending where you got the book from, and doesn't reliably indicate the format. A file with an extension of ".AZW" may be either an old "MOBI7" or a newer "KF8"-format file, depending where it came from.
